[Photo] Korea Minting, Security Printing & ID Card Corporation to Present Commemorative Medal of Father Kim Dae-geon’s Birth to the Pope
[Asia Economy (Daejeon) Reporter Jeong Il-woong] The Korea Minting and Security Printing Corporation announced on the 1st that it donated a set of commemorative medals manufactured this year to mark the 200th anniversary of the birth of Father Kim Dae-geon to the Catholic Diocese of Daejeon. Bishop Lazarus Yoo Heung-sik of the Catholic Diocese of Daejeon plans to present the donated medal when he meets Pope Francis at the Vatican this month. Ban Jang-sik, president of the Korea Minting and Security Printing Corporation (right), is donating the commemorative medal to Bishop Lazarus Yoo Heung-sik of the Catholic Diocese of Daejeon (left).
